John Doe Escape Game Bordeaux is France’s leading secret‑agent themed experience, offering a ric‑ch tapestry of immersive missions that take you from the depths of a mining tunnel to the neon‑lit streets of Las Vegas and the claustrophobic corridors of a high‑security prison. With six distinct rooms and a flexible booking system, teams of two to six can tailor the difficulty to suit novices or seasoned puzzle‑solvers alike. The venues, located on Place de la Victoire and the UCPA on Quai de Brazza, boast state‑of‑the‑art set design, realistic props, and professional game‑masters who guide you through a 60‑minute adventure that blends suspense, teamwork, and witty storylines. Whether you’re planning a family outing, a birthday celebration, or a unique corporate escape‑team activity, John Doe provides a safe, engaging environment from 9 AM to midnight on most days. Participants consistently rave about the depth of the narratives, the friendliness of the staff, and the high production value of the rooms. The website’s detailed pricing structure—€20 per person for a standard six‑player group, scaling up to €38 for a two‑player team—ensures a clear understanding of costs, while special student rates begin at €15. Advanced booking is available online or by phone, and the company prides itself on accessible booking windows that accommodate both spontaneous and planned visits.
